Navigating life can be a challenge for any teenager, but some issues and struggles are unique to African American teens.
Using a trendy language and style that will appeal directly to young African American girls, Cook addresses a wide range of topics including body image, self-respect, fear, self-esteem, sexuality, and friendship, all framed within the context of a young womans developing Christian faith.
In realistic terms, the author offers comfort, counsel, advice, and hope.
